Dubai: Man sentenced to jail for swindling doctor out of Dh600,000, embezzling funds

A European man, age 48, has been sentenced to one month’s jail time in absentia and fined Dh600,000 after being convicted of embezzling money from an Arab medical practitioner doctor under the guise of a medical partnership by the Dubai Misdemeanors Court.
The venerated court in Dubai has also ordered him to be deported after serving his sentence.
This case goes back to May last year when the doctor filed an official complaint accusing the defendant of defrauding her out of Dh600,000. In her testimony, she claimed that the man approached her with a proposal to partner with her in establishing a multi-specialty medical center in Dubai with an approximate total investment of Dh7 million and claimed that there were other partners which is why he asked her to contribute Dh1 million towards the venture.
As part of the agreement, he claimed that he would work with other partners and asked her to contribute $1 million. She claimed to have met the defendant during a medical exhibit and sent him Dh400,000 as an initial payment and then another 200,000 which she sent to his personal bank account.
Upon receiving the funds, the defendant did not proceed with the project in plans that were initially set. It is alleged that he refused to move forward with the partnership or refund the money, thereby prompting the victim to take the necessary steps approaching the authorities with a formal complaint.
The court determined that the defendant received the money in a trust relationship and misappropriated it to benefit himself, which in meaning is embezzlement.
